Burglars broke into a Beech Grove apartment Sunday morning and stole $400 to $500 of wrapped presents from under a Christmas tree. The residents, Robert and Becky Gillispie, said they were gone for about a half-hour buying groceries. Also taken were cash, jewelry and pain medications. The burglars also disconnected and moved a flat-screen TV but left it behind.
